+# USAGE:
+#
+# 1. Copy this file into your cmake modules path.
+#
+# 2. Add the following line to your CMakeLists.txt (best inside an if-condition
+# using a CMake option() to enable it just optionally):
+# include(CodeCoverage)
+#
+# 3. Append necessary compiler flags:
+# append_coverage_compiler_flags()
+#
+# 3.a (OPTIONAL) Set appropriate optimization flags, e.g. -O0, -O1 or -Og
+#
+# 4. If you need to exclude additional directories from the report, specify them
+# using full paths in the COVERAGE_EXCLUDES variable before calling
+# setup_target_for_coverage_*().
+# Example:
+# set(COVERAGE_EXCLUDES
+# '${PROJECT_SOURCE_DIR}/src/dir1/*'
+# '/path/to/my/src/dir2/*')
+# Or, use the EXCLUDE argument to setup_target_for_coverage_*().
+# Example:
+# setup_target_for_coverage_lcov(
+# NAME coverage
+# EXECUTABLE testrunner
+# EXCLUDE "${PROJECT_SOURCE_DIR}/src/dir1/*" "/path/to/my/src/dir2/*")
+#
+# 4.a NOTE: With CMake 3.4+, COVERAGE_EXCLUDES or EXCLUDE can also be set
+# relative to the BASE_DIRECTORY (default: PROJECT_SOURCE_DIR)
+# Example:
+# set(COVERAGE_EXCLUDES "dir1/*")
+# setup_target_for_coverage_gcovr_html(
+# NAME coverage
+# EXECUTABLE testrunner
+# BASE_DIRECTORY "${PROJECT_SOURCE_DIR}/src"
+# EXCLUDE "dir2/*")
+#
+# 5. Use the functions described below to create a custom make target which
+# runs your test executable and produces a code coverage report.
+#
+# 6. Build a Debug build:
+# cmake -D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Debug ..
+# make
+# make my_coverage_target
+#

+## Generating code coverage reports
+
+To generate code coverage reports for unit tests, you have to configure the project
+with `COVERAGE_ENABLE=ON`. Please note, that code coverage report generation
+works for the Linux/Debug configuration only.
+Code coverage reports are generated with the `gcovr` application. You can
+install it with:
+```
+pip3 install gcovr
+```
+
+Following targets related to coverage report generation are available:
+* `coverage-all-html` - run `ctest` and generate a detailed HTML report.
+* `coverage-html` - generate detailed HTML report based on the data collected during last execution of a unit test. The report
+will be generated in the `coverage-html` subdirectory of a build directory.
+* `coverage` - same as above, but generate an XML Cobertura report instead of an HTML.
